Laborer Jobs in Omaha, NE
A Laborer in the construction industry plays a crucial role in all types of construction projects. They perform a variety of physical tasks such as digging trenches, setting up scaffolding, cleaning up construction sites, operating hand and power tools, and assisting skilled craft workers (like carpenters, electricians, and plumbers) with their duties. Not only do they help in the preparation and cleaning of the construction site, but they also aid in loading and unloading materials, equipment, and tools. Because of the physical nature of the job, a Laborer must have strength, endurance, and excellent hand-eye coordination.
The skills required for this role typically include proficiency with construction tools and equipment, the ability to perform heavy manual labor, and a solid understanding of construction methods and safety practices. In terms of qualifications, a high school diploma or equivalent is often required. While not always necessary, a certification such as the OSHA (Occupational Safety and Health Administration) safety certification can make a Laborer more attractive to prospective employers. Before becoming a Laborer, one might have roles such as a Construction Helper, Warehouse Worker, or General Laborer to gain experience in performing manual labor tasks and using construction tools and equipment.
